a form where government employees and other individuals declare their ownership of, or interest in, immovable properties, as required by rules and regulations.
Here's a breakdown of what it entails:
Purpose and Requirements:
Compliance:
Property declarations are often a requirement for government employees, particularly those in Class I and Class II services, to ensure transparency and prevent conflicts of interest.
Mandatory Filing:
These declarations are typically required on first appointment and then annually, or at other intervals specified by the relevant rules.
Scope:
The declaration covers all immovable properties owned, acquired, inherited, or held on lease or mortgage, either in the individual's name or in the name of any family member or other person.
Specifics:
The form usually requires details about the property's location, type, value, and how it was acquired (purchase, gift, inheritance, etc.).
Key Aspects of a Property Declaration:
Immovable Property:
This refers to land and buildings, as opposed to movable assets like cars or jewelry.
Ownership and Interest:
The declaration covers all forms of ownership, including outright ownership, leasehold rights, and mortgages.
Family Members:
The declaration often requires information about properties held by family members, as defined by the relevant rules.
Accuracy:
It's crucial to provide accurate and complete information in the declaration, as any discrepancies could lead to disciplinary action.
